X-Git-Url: https://mudpy.org/gitweb?a=blobdiff_plain;f=lib%2Fmudpy%2Fmisc.py;h=7e8e612216c69077ce2a3818cf157189488486d9;hb=26de655575b5bb2fa16598651d658b64c09216c7;hp=ed487695e2e8976cc9c9d10024f65f9a03c40247;hpb=0b573f1662c8195b7f1ea6aec911d13d0c35841c;p=mudpy.git diff --git a/lib/mudpy/misc.py b/lib/mudpy/misc.py index ed48769..7e8e612 100644 --- a/lib/mudpy/misc.py +++ b/lib/mudpy/misc.py @@ -907,7 +907,7 @@ class User: # check for some input try: raw_input = self.connection.recv(1024) - except: + except (BlockingIOError, OSError): raw_input = b"" # we got something @@ -1489,7 +1489,7 @@ def check_for_connection(listening_socket): # try to accept a new connection try: connection, address = listening_socket.accept() - except: + except BlockingIOError: return None # note that we got one